Your Role
Working with other specialist technicians, you’ll play an key role in your unit, diagnosing problems and faults, and maintaining and repairing Army equipment. You’ll help maintain fleets of commercial and domestic refrigeration equipment, air conditioning equipment, low, medium and high-capacity field generation systems (including specialist generation systems), and various portable and non-portable electrical appliances.

Boost your Income
The pay you receive in the Army Reserve goes straight into your pocket with no deductions for tax, and it increases as you gain seniority and experience.
On completion of your initial military and employment training, you could earn at least: $240/day tax-free.
Additional amounts are paid for time spent on exercises and deployments.
Eligibility:
For this role, you must:
- Be at least 17 at the time of enlistment, an Australian Citizen, and have completed an Australian Year 10 education (or equivalent) with passes in English and Mathematics
- If you are not an Australian Citizen, please visit the ADF Careers Eligibility Page to confirm you meet the requirements for a career in the ADF
- Be reasonably fit and healthy. Keeping fit is a big part of joining the ADF. You’ll need to pass a physical fitness test before you join, but don’t worry, we'll give you tips to help you prepare
- Be able to successfully obtain a security clearance
- You’ll need to be a qualified Electrical Technician having completed an approved apprenticeship or approved traineeship at a recognised institution, as well the full-time employment requirement for that trade
